Description
This course is for beginners who are interested in learning to code. This course begins with teaching Python 3 in an interactive style through the use of Jupyter Notebooks. You will also learn to write programs within the integrated development environment (IDE) Pycharm.
In the setup videos for the course you will be told how to access the Github Repo which has all the content for the course additional to the videos hosted on Udemy. This additional content contains all the Python code files, the practice questions and solutions, as well as all the material in a nicely formatted online book.
